"الملاكمة هي الرياضة الوحيدة التي يمكن أن تهتز فيها دماغك، ويأخذوا أموالك، ويُسجَل اسمك في سجل مُحضِر الجنائز"
— Joe Frazier
Simplified Meaning:
Boxing is a sport where fighters face serious risks. They can get hurt badly, especially their heads, which can harm their brains. Imagine getting hit so hard that you can't think clearly anymore. There's also a chance you'll lose all your money if you don't win or can't make a comeback. A boxer who isn't careful or successful might end up broke. Just like in history, many famous boxers lost their money because they couldn't manage it well after their career ended. Finally, because boxing is so dangerous, there's always the risk of dying from injuries during a match. It's like ending up in the list of people at the funeral home, which is a place people don't usually want to be. So, this quote is reminding us that boxing, while thrilling and potentially rewarding, comes with high risks to your health, finances, and even your life.
